Williams County urges Congress on Amtrak rail car replacement
11.04.2026
Amtrak rail car replacement is the subject of a new appeal from Williams County commissioners. They joined other organizations urging Congress to move quickly on replacing outdated Amtrak rail cars.

Amtrak rail car replacement timeline
According to Amtrak Media, Amtrak made the announcement in February. Coaches and sleepers on long-distance trains would be replaced with single-level rail cars.
Separately, the first cars should be ready in the early 2030s, as Railway Supply noted. That timeline came from Amtrak’s president.
Funding call from Williams County
In the KFYR report, Hanson said current rail cars are insufficient to meet current demand. Williams County Commission Chairman Cory Hanson also said replacement should have begun years ago. The board called on Congress to work with Amtrak. It also called for the necessary funding for timely replacement.
The call for action came from the High Speed Rail Alliance. It is a nonprofit supporting train transportation.
